The New York Rangers have signed defenseman Braden Schneider to a two year contract extension
Why It Matters
Schneider was a restricted free agent with 19 points in 82 games in the regular season and two assists in 16 games in the playoffs. The Rangers as a team won the President’s Trophy for having the most points in the regular season and lost to the eventual Stanley Cup champions the Florida Panthers in the Conference Finals. Schneider was drafted 19th overall by the Rangers in 2020 and has 48 points in 206 games during the regular season and six points in 43 games during the playoffs.
